Senior • 2018
Named to the NFCA northeast region first team ... All-Ivy first team selection ... Started 33 of 37 games for the Crimson ... Posted a .371 batting average with an .895 OPS (.476 SLG%, .419 OBP), 10 doubles, one homerun, and 29 RBI ... Ranked 40th in Division I as the toughest player to strikeout ... Registered a, team-long, 13-game hitting streak from March 9 through April 6 ... Led the Crimson with nine multiple RBI games, including three two-RBI games, five three-RBI games, and one four-RBI game ... Tied her career single-game best, driving in four runs in a 10-4 win over Yale on March 17 ... Reached base safely in, a team-best, 17 straight games ... Was perfect on the basepaths, successfully stealing five of five bases ... Registered 25 putouts with an assist without committing an error in 30 games in the Crimson outfield.
Junior • 2017
Named to NFCA Northeast Region Third Team ... Earned CoSIDA Academic All-District honors ... All-Ivy League first team selection … Appeared in all 41 games, hitting .368/.428/.466 … Second on the team scored 27 runs while driving in 21 … Led the team with 10 doubles while also stealing six bases … Drew 13 walks … Went 3-for-3 with two RBI and two runs against Detroit Mercy … Went 2-for-4 including a double, four RBIs, and a run in an 8-0 victory over Stony Brook … Hit 4-for-4 with a double, two RBI, and two runs versus Albany … Hit a double and scored a run versus San Diego State … Smashed four hits with a RBI and a run against Cornell … Went 2-for-4 with a home run and three RBI at Dartmouth.
Sophomore • 2016 • Stats
NFCA All-Region first team … Named to the All-Ivy League first team … Led the team with a .472 average, the second-highest single season average in program history … Began season with a 3-for-3 effort, three RBI, a double and a walk in 7-2 win over Presbyterian (Feb. 26) … Produced two doubles, two runs, a steal and a walk against Albany (Feb. 27) … Recorded an RBI double and sacrifice versus Eastern Kentucky (March 5) … Drove in two runs against Loyola Marymount (March 15) … Went 3-for-4 with a double, three RBI and a run scored in 9-1 win at Cornell (April 1) … Hit first homer of the season as the only run in a 1-0 victory at Princeton (April 2) … Batted in two runs in 8-0 shutout of Columbia (April 8) … Was 5-for-7 with four RBI, three runs score and a stolen base in doubleheader sweep of Penn (April 9) … Racked up seven hits in series with Yale (April 16-17) … Had at least one hit in each game of series versus Brown, finishing with six to go with three runs scored and two RBI to help the Crimson sweep the Bears (April 23-24) …. Had a homer and drove in the winning run on a single in 4-3 victory over Dartmouth (April 30) … Hit a RBI double and then walked three times in game one at Dartmouth, then was 2-for-3 in game two that included the two-run double that accounted for the game-winning and North Division title-winning runs (May 3) … Dominated at the dish in the Ivy League Championship Series versus Princeton, batting .727 with a triple and two RBI (May 7-9).
Freshman • 2015 • Stats
NFCA Northeast Region first team ... All-Ivy League first team ... Played in 39 games, making 37 starts as an outfielder and designated player … Finished second on the team with 43 hits … Homered in first collegiate game, going 2-for-3 in 8-0 victory over Wichita State Feb. 20 … Drove in a run versus UAB Feb. 21 … Walked, stole a base and scored a run in 8-0 win over Coppin State Feb. 28 … Went 3-for-4 with a double, walk and run scored in 7-4 victory against FDU March 20 … Had a pair of hits and two RBI at Penn March 29 … In doubleheader sweep of Rhode Island March 31, went 4-for-6, scored three runs, drove in two more, walked twice and stole a base … Hit a home run, drove in three runs and batted 2-for-4 in 6-1 triumph over Princeton April 4 … Had two RBI in 9-1 victory at Brown April 11 … Led Harvard to doubleheader sweep of Yale April 18, going 6-for-8 with three RBI, three runs scored and a double.
Before Harvard
Four-year letterwinner on the softball team … Played outfield, first base and pitcher … Three-time captain … First team All-Mission League selection in 2012 … All-Mission League second team in 2011- and 2013 … Helped Harvard-Westlake win the Mission League title in 2012 and 2013 … Named to the 2013 Lancaster Desert All-Tournament team … Earned a gold medal in softball for Team USA at the Maccabiah Games in Israel in 2013 … Participated in youth soccer with the Westside Breakers Soccer Club before focusing full-time on softball in high school … Was a member of the Honor Roll from 2012-14 … Member of the Spanish National Honor Society … Received the Humanitas Community Service Award … Enjoys coaching youth softball, art and volunteering at Heal the Bay Aquarium.
